Output 356366058beb0a56acaed54b75a97cd797241e0738ac16bcef613ee461da4618:16

value
3027714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b9bc625de0ad7bebde98b648f6f145e49310f27 OP_EQUAL
address
MGFYLFkN4WB99G8YTkvawPC2TcbiUR29kw
transaction
356366058beb0a56acaed54b75a97cd797241e0738ac16bcef613ee461da4618
spent
true